Summary:
As a Senior Android xTS Certification Engineer you will develop and configure software systems, either end-to-end or for specific stages of the product lifecycle. Your typical day will involve applying your knowledge of various technologies, applications, methodologies, processes, and tools to support clients and projects, ensuring that software solutions meet the required specifications and quality standards.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and project requirements and contribute to the overall success of the software development process.

Roles & Responsibilities:
-Contribute to android platforms powering automotive infotainment systems.
-Regularly catch up with latest android platform technologies presented on Google s conferences / bootcamps.
-A desire to learn new things and the ability to understand complex systems.
-Execute and maintain Android xTS test suites (CTS, VTS, ATS, STS, etc.).
-Analyze test results, identify root causes, and collaborate with development teams to resolve failures.
-Track and document test progress, logs, and issue trends for certification submissions.


Professional & Technical Skills:
-Deep expertise in Android Framework internals, native services, Boot Process, HALs and Migration to New Android Versions.
-Strong C++ (modern), Java/Kotlin, and Android/Linux system design experience.
-Expertise in Binder IPC (AIDL/HIDL), system architecture, memory/perf tuning.
-Experience with AAOS, vehicle HAL, vendor partitions, and Treble.
-Proven leadership in large-scale AOSP/automotive programs.
-In-depth knowledge of AOSP/AAOS with a passion for maintaining compliance, enforcing guidelines, and tracking performance metrics.
